Today I noticed the car was smoking from under the hood on the back left hand side of the engine.
There was a RECALL for the power steering hose on all '04-'08 Acura TL models-- some cars had steering fluid drip out onto their engines, and a few resulted in engine bay fires.
Have the car looked at immediately. Your car should have had the recall performed; if not, have it done ASAP. Some dealers did not replace the PS inlet o-ring with the orange o-ring from the recall kit when doing the recall, resulting in air entering the PS system even after the recall.
There was also a wiper motor recall, so both recalls should be performed at the same time. There is no charge to the customer for recall work, and the recalls apply even after warranties have expired.

Most likely your P/S hose wasn't done under the Recall. My honest suggestion to you is take your vehicle to the dealership have them do a real good multi-point inspection and advice of repairs needed to keep you safe. At 105K if you haven't done this already your due for a Timing belt w/ water pump, coolant flush and spark plugs. Optional is a valve adjustment which won't hurt the vehicle. If this may seem like a lot of money and your vehicle needs other maintance items then it's best to look into another vehicle which requires less maintance and costs less to keep on the road.
